What Makes a Pool and Spa Cleaning Website Stand Out?
Great pool and spa cleaning websites share a few winning traits. They’re not just there to look nice; they solve problems for the customer before the first phone call.
Here are the essentials:
- Fast Loading Speed – Because no one likes to wait, especially in summer heat.
- Mobile-Friendly Layout – Over 60% of users browse on their phones.
- Clear Service Pages – From routine cleaning to emergency repairs, make it easy to find.
- Online Booking – Fewer phone calls, more confirmed jobs.
- Before-and-After Galleries – Show off your magic.
- Customer Reviews – Trust is everything in local services.

Design Tips for Your Own Pool and Spa Cleaning Website
If you want your site to join the list of top performers, focus on these areas:
Keep the Design Fresh and Inviting
Use bright blues, aquas, and whites to create a clean, refreshing feel. Avoid clutter and stick to high-quality images.
Simplify Navigation
Limit menu items to key pages like “Services,” “About,” “Gallery,” “Reviews,” and “Contact.”
Add Strong Calls-to-Action (CTAs)
Use phrases like “Get a Free Quote” or “Book Your Cleaning Today” in bold, visible spots.
Make Booking Easy
Integrate an online scheduling tool so customers can choose times without a phone call.

SEO Best Practices for Pool and Spa Cleaning Websites
Even the prettiest site won’t help if no one can find it. Keep these SEO essentials in mind:
- Use your target keywords naturally in titles, headings, and throughout the content.
- Add alt text to every image for better accessibility and rankings.
- Make sure your site is mobile-friendly and passes Google’s speed test.
- Claim and optimize your Google Business Profile.
- Build backlinks from local directories and related industry sites.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Slow Sites – Large, uncompressed images can drag your load time down.
- Overcomplicated Booking Forms – Keep it short and simple.
- Stock Photo Overload – Use real images of your work whenever possible.
- Hidden Contact Info – Your phone number should be easy to find on every page.
